About Rimonabant – The New Weight Loss Drug
Rimonabant is the latest addition to the various weight loss drugs available in the UK and Europe at present. Manufactured by Sanofi-Aventis of Paris, Rimonabant has been widely proclaimed as the ultimate drug for weight loss treatment of obese patients and is being marketed under the brand name Acomplia in the UK and Europe.
Rimonabant helps patients lose weight and also brings several other health benefits. Rimonabant or Acomplia works by restricting the cannabinoid receptors in the brain. Sanofi claims that in controlled studies, Rimonabant was found to reduce several inches off patients' waistlines and helped them shed as many as 25-30 pounds. Rimonabant is also believed to work directly on fat cells to reduce several major risk factors for heart disease. It is known to increase HDL – the good cholesterol – by almost 27%, the highest for any drug.
The company released new data about Rimonabant in June in which it has claimed the drug also helps in controlling blood sugar. However as with all other medications, Rimonabant also has some side effects which include anxiety and nausea among others.
Rimonabant has been approved for sale in the UK and the European Union countries and is already among the highest selling weight loss drug in these countries. Sanofi filed for FDA approval of Rimonabant in June 2005 for selling it in the US with brand name Zimulti but is yet to receive permission to market Rimonabant in the US. It is expected that FDA will grant Rimonabant entry into the US sometime in late 2006 or early 2007.
What is Rimonabant’s Action?
Rimonabant is a CB1 receptor blocker. CB1 is one of two receptors found in the newly described physiological system – the Endocannabinoid System (EC System). This system is believed to play a key role in food intake regulation and energy expenditure.
CB1 receptors are present on the surfaces of various cells in the body including fat cells. The cells in the body are involved in lipid and glucose metabolism while those in the brain are believed to determine appetite. Cannabinoids act on these receptors to make them overactive and thereby prompt people to eat more.
This led researchers at Sanofi-Aventis to study and develop Rimonabant which acts on the Cannabinoid system to reduce the urge to eat food. Rimonabant works by selectively targeting and blocking the CB1 receptors and thereby helps normalize the overactive EC system to reduce hunger pangs.
